Kicker KA48CWR84 CompR 8″ Dual Voice Coil Subwoofer – 4 Ohm

Kicker CompR

The Kicker KA48CWR84 CompR 8″ Dual Voice Coil Subwoofer – 4 Ohm is an excellent choice for audio enthusiasts seeking powerful, clean, and robust bass reproduction in a compact design.

The first notable feature of this model is its dual voice coil configuration with 4-ohm impedance, providing flexibility in system integration and ensuring optimal performance from the connected amplifier.

The bass production is genuinely impressive, thanks to the double-stacked magnet structure. The magnet design delivers a substantial low-end response and creates an intense, thunderous bass that fills your listening space whenever you turn up the volume. If you’re after a subwoofer that gives you that satisfying “thump,” the Kicker KA48CWR84 will not disappoint.

In terms of construction, this model features a new all-polypropylene woofer cone bonded with a Santoprene® surround. This combination is exceptionally durable, thanks to the signature red double stitching. This subwoofer is built to endure, even when subjected to extended play times and high volumes.

Unique to Kicker’s Comp R line is the inclusion of two sets of brass voice coil terminals, which are spring-loaded and finished with satin nickel. This feature makes wiring easy and efficient while adding a touch of elegance to the product.

The incorporation of the SoloKon™ technology also deserves a special mention. By connecting the cone to the vented back brace, it forms a single integrated unit that cools the motor and significantly reduces distortion. This ensures a clean and clear output, even at higher volumes.

This 8 inch subwoofer model also offers an outstanding power handling capacity. With a peak power of 600W and RMS power of 300W, it assures the delivery of dynamic, deep bass. The UniPlate back plate and pole piece contribute to this by serving as a solid, unified structure for efficient thermal management.

The Kicker CompR 8-Inch Subwoofer shows excellent performance in both sealed and ported enclosures, providing flexibility based on individual preference and installation constraints. The sensitivity rating of 82.1 dB 1w/1m, though not the highest in the market, contributes to the efficient conversion of power into sound.

Kicker KA48CWR84 CompR 8″ Specifications:

SpecificationValue
Size8″ (20 cm)
Impedance4 Ohm Dual Voice Coil
Peak Power600 W
RMS Power300 W
Sensitivity82.1 dB 1w/1m
Mounting Depth4 1/8″ (10.5 cm)
Mounting Diameter7″ (17.7 cm)
Min Sealed Box Vol0.4 cu ft (11.3 L)
Max Sealed Box Vol1.0 cu ft (28.52 L)
Min Vented Box Vol0.8 cu ft (22.7 L)
Max Vented Box Vol1.2 cu ft (34 L)

Kicker Comp R Subwoofers Buyer’s Guide

When it comes to high-quality subwoofers, Kicker’s Comp R series is undeniably among the best. Known for delivering powerful and clean bass, these subwoofers are the go-to choice for many audiophiles and car audio enthusiasts. Here are a few things to consider before you get one…

Size and Space Considerations:

The first thing to consider when choosing a subwoofer is the available space. Kicker offers a range of sizes in the CompR series: 8″, 10″, 12″, and 15″. The 8″ and 10″ models are ideal for compact and space-saving installations, whereas the 12″ and 15″ versions deliver a more powerful bass, but require more space.

Power Handling:

The RMS power rating of a subwoofer represents the amount of power it can handle continuously, while peak power refers to the maximum power the subwoofer can handle in short bursts. The RMS power ranges from 300W for the 8″ model up to 800W for the 15″ model, with corresponding peak power ratings from 600W to 1600W. Your amplifier should be chosen to match the RMS power rating of your subwoofer for best results.

Impedance and Voice Coils:

Each model in the CompR series comes equipped with dual voice coils and and both 4-ohm and 2-ohm impedance are available. Dual voice coils allow for multiple wiring configurations, enhancing the flexibility of your setup. This enables the optimization of power output from your amplifier, regardless of whether you’re using a mono or stereo model.

The 4-ohm models are perfect for systems where the amplifier can provide ample power at this impedance level, and we have reviewed these above.

On the other hand, the 2-ohm versions are advantageous in systems where the amplifier might be limited in power at higher impedance levels. This is because an amplifier can deliver more power into a 2-ohm load than a 4-ohm one, given the same output voltage. This feature makes the 2-ohm CompR subwoofers an excellent choice for achieving higher output from your audio system.

Enclosure Preferences:

Kicker CompR subwoofers work well in both sealed and ported enclosures. Sealed enclosures deliver tight and accurate bass, while ported enclosures produce louder and more booming bass. The choice between these two largely depends on personal listening preferences.

Sensitivity:

The sensitivity of a subwoofer determines how efficiently it can convert power into sound. The CompR series has sensitivity ratings ranging from 82.1 dB to 89.4 dB. Higher sensitivity translates into more efficient power-to-sound conversion, meaning a subwoofer can produce more volume with the same amount of input power.

Heat Management and Durability:

All models in the CompR series feature Kicker’s SoloKon™ technology and Forced Air Cooling technology. These features enhance durability by keeping the subwoofer cool during high power operations, reducing the risk of damage due to overheating. The signature red double stitching also contributes to the overall durability, providing a strong bond between the cone and the surround.

Kicker CompR Subwoofers FAQs

What is the difference between Kicker Comp R and VR?

Both the CompR and CompVR subwoofers are excellent offerings from Kicker, renowned for their power and sound quality. The CompR line, however, is typically positioned higher than the CompVR in Kicker’s lineup, with additional features such as Forced Air Cooling, SoloKon™ technology, and higher power handling. CompR models also sport an updated design with a more robust and durable construction.

How much power can Kicker Comp R 12 handle?

The Kicker Comp R 12 subwoofer can handle up to 1000 W of peak power and 500 W of RMS power. This makes it a powerful and robust choice for audio enthusiasts seeking potent bass performance.

Which amp should I use with a Kicker CompR?

The choice of amplifier to pair with a Kicker CompR subwoofer will depend on the specific model of the subwoofer, particularly its power handling capacity and impedance. It is generally advisable to match the subwoofer’s RMS power rating with the amplifier’s RMS output at the subwoofer’s impedance level.

Can I run a 10″ and 12″ sub on the same amp?

Yes, you can run different sized subwoofers on the same amplifier. However, it’s important to ensure that both subwoofers have the same impedance and that the total power output of the amplifier does not exceed the combined power handling capabilities of the two subwoofers. It’s also critical to note that different sized subwoofers may produce slightly different bass responses, which could impact your overall sound quality.
